The paddy fields of Mundathikode in Thrissur, where 14 persons were charred to death, still echo horror and unease. A sea of policemen walked across the strikingly green paddy fields that lay adjacent to the barren fields where the explosion took place. A pall of death, loss and confusion hung over everything.

A confused set of relatives, friends and neighbours hovered about, often accidentally stepping into the cordoned off site.
